New Delhi | Jagran News Desk: A low-intensity earthquake hit Himachal Pradesh’s Kangra region on Tuesday, reported news agency ANI. The earthquake measured 3.0 on the Richter scale and occured at 10:51 am. No damage has been reported. An earthquake of 3.0-3.9 magnitude is considered as minor. Haryana: 75% Lanes In Toll Plazas Enforce FasTag; People React To The New System
FasTags, which became mandatory for all vehicles from December 15, has been enforced in over 75% lanes in Haryana’s toll plazas. Commuters in Faridabad expressed their thoughts on the new system, where some complained that the process is inefficient and is taking time to be implemented completely, some commended FasTag as it makes transportation smooth and saves fuel and time.

JNU fallout: Higher Edu Secy shifted
R Subrahmanyam, Secretary, Department of Higher Education, was today moved out of the Human Resource Development Ministry and posted as Secretary, Social Justice and Empowerment. Amit Khare, Secretary, Information and Broadcasting, will be the new Higher Education Secretary.
